Profile Breakdown: Best Picture Winner Moonlight

Production and Recognition

Moonlight, produced by A24 and distributed by Sony Pictures Classics, earned critical acclaim for its intimate portrayal of identity, community, and vulnerability. The film secured the top honor at the 89th Academy Awards, reflecting industry appreciation for its nuanced storytelling and impactful representation. Its success marked a milestone for independent cinema in major awards ceremonies.

Key Figures Behind the Film

Director Barry Jenkins shaped the film’s poetic visual language, while writer Tarell Alvin McCraney contributed foundational material. Executive producers and producers, including Nina Yang Bongiovi and Adele Romanski, supported the film’s development and distribution, ensuring its reach to global audiences.

Profile Breakdown: Best Actor Winner Casey Affleck

Career Context and Trajectory

Casey Affleck’s portrayal in Manchester by the Sea showcased restrained emotional depth, earning him the Academy Award for Best Actor. His career spans roles in independent dramas and studio projects, emphasizing character-driven performances. The win represented a career milestone, aligning critical recognition with audience resonance.

Selected Filmography Highlights

  • Gone Baby Gone (2007) — Early breakout role
  • Manchester by the Sea (2016) — Academy Award-winning performance
  • A Quiet Place (2018) — Mainstream recognition with genre contribution

Profile Breakdown: Best Actress Winner Emma Stone

Career Context and Trajectory

Emma Stone’s performance in La La Land demonstrated her range in musical drama and romantic storytelling, leading to her Academy Award for Best Actress. Her trajectory includes comedic roles, dramatic turns, and musical performances, reflecting versatility across genres and formats.

Selected Filmography Highlights

  • Easy A (2010) — Breakout comedic role
  • The Favourite (2018) — Critical acclaim for period drama
  • La La Land (2016) — Academy Award-winning performance

Why is Moonlight regarded as a landmark film?

Moonlight is regarded as a landmark film due to its sensitive exploration of identity, race, and sexuality, combined with its intimate visual style. Its Best Picture win highlighted the Academy’s increasing recognition of unconventional narratives and diverse voices in mainstream cinema.

How did Damien Chazelle’s win influence his career trajectory?

Winning Best Director for La La Land positioned Damien Chazelle as a leading voice in contemporary filmmaking, affirming his ability to merge musical storytelling with ambitious formal experimentation. It provided momentum for subsequent projects across varied genres and production scales.
